How To Write a Full Stack Developer Resume
A template can help you organize your career information for an effective full stack developer resume. Your full stack developer resume should usually include these sections:
- Contact information
- Profile
- Key skills
- Professional experience
- Education and certifications
Before starting work on your resume, jot down your preferences for your target job duties, industry, company size, or work culture. These notes will help you determine and emphasize your best career details as you develop each section.

02 Create a profile by summarizing your full stack developer qualifications
Impress hiring managers at the top of your resume by giving the three to five primary reasons you can excel as their next full stack developer. Consider what sets you apart from other candidates, such as your:
- Years of related work experience
- Main strengths or specialties
- College degree(s) or certifications in your field
Example
A highly skilled Java full stack developer with a strong educational background from prestigious institutions and over three years of experience working with tech giants like International Business Machines (IBM) and Amazon. Proven expertise in designing UI, developing server-side applications, and managing databases, with a track record of improving application performance, user engagement, and data retrieval speed.
03 Create a powerful list of your full stack developer experience
For each job in your recent work history, brainstorm your (possibly various) duties and achievements on a separate document or sheet of paper. Then, review your notes in light of your target job, and choose the most relevant ones to feature as bullet points in this section. You can create a detailed and focused experience section by filtering your information this way.
Example
Senior .NET Full Stack Developer, Microsoft, Redmond, WA | June 2017 – Present
- Led a team of developers in designing and implementing a major software application, resulting in a 20% increase in efficiency for the client
- Collaborated with cross-functional teams to ship new features, improving the application’s user experience (UX) and functionality
- Debugged and resolved complex technical issues, optimizing the performance of multiple applications and reducing downtime by 15%
Resume writer's tip: Quantify your experience
When possible, cite relevant performance data and metrics to show the results you’ve achieved as a full stack developer. Hard numbers put your work in context and give recruiters a better sense of your scope and impact.
Resume writer’s tip: Tailor your resume to each application
For each job posting you respond to, note any details about the hiring organization’s size, industry, customer base, or products and services. How do these areas compare to your recent experience? You can make a stronger first impression on the hiring manager by citing these similarities in your profile.
What if you don't have experience as a full stack developer?
Writing a resume can be hard if you don’t have real-world experience. But remember, you still have valuable skills and knowledge from your education and training. Include any relevant coursework you’ve done or certifications you’ve earned. Also, describe volunteer work or internships you’ve completed in your field, and emphasize your work ethic and willingness to learn. By focusing on these qualities, you can show you’d be an asset to any team.

Resume writer’s tip: Use common action verbs
One of the best ways to enhance your resume is by starting each bullet point with a strong action verb. Dynamic verbs help you make your resume clearer, more concise, and more engaging than with nouns or noun phrases.
Do
- “Managed and motivated a 12-person team ”
Don’t
- “Responsibilities included management of a 12-person team ”

First, look closely at the job post text and note any repeated or emphasized words. Compare these phrases to the language you're using in your resume, particularly the profile and key skills sections. Then, seek ways to align your resume language with the job posting while not copying phrases or misstating your background.
For example, if the organization seeks someone collaborative, call out that aspect of your experience in your profile. Or say the company has many non-English speaking customers. Cite your foreign language skills in your profile and as a separate section farther down the document. With adjustments like these, you can make your resume more relevant to each opportunity.
The key difference between a Full Stack Developer CV and a Full Stack Developer resume example is the level of detail. A CV is typically more comprehensive, listing all relevant experience and achievements, whereas a resume example is more concise, focusing only on the most relevant information for a particular job. The CV can also include academic background and research work, while a resume is usually more focused on professional experience and key accomplishments.
